The Innova ITM6000 is a premium inversion table featuring patented dual heat and massage pads targeting neck and back, a True Balance System with triple adjustments for personalized inversion, and a six-position adjustable pin system with protective cover for safe, easy angle changes. Designed for users 4โ10โ to 6โ6โ and up to 300 lbs, it combines ergonomic comfort with heavy-duty durability to deliver a customizable therapeutic experience.

Why did I Wait so Long
I've had back issues for years. I started getting epidural steroid shots in 2000, had a discectomy in 2003, and a neck fusion a month ago with low back epidural shots starting again next week. My Dr recommended an inversion table. I had thought of these before but thought they were in the $1,500+ range. I hopped on Amazon and settled on the model with the heated pads and massage. It arrived to rural TN in 4 days. I split putting it together over 2 days because kneeling and bending over to screw it together was rough. The instructions are ok with 2 pieces not mentioned in the different steps. I used a socket wrench which made it a much easier job. After it was built I readjusted the head rest to better fit my 6'2" frame. The first couple of times I used it I lasted about 2 minutes as my face felt so full of blood. That might have been in my head (lpl, literally). I also had a hard time moving into and out of the inverted position. I watched a couple videos and saw how graceful they were so I practiced a little and got it in no time. I also saw that most professionals recommend 3 to 5 minute sessions several times a day. So now I open my prime music, find a song that is in that time range, push play and go. It makes the time go by very quickly as opposed to just being in my head. When I read about the 3 to 5 minute time frame to be inverted I thought that I may have wasted my money on the heated and massaging pads. Well, I didn't. I drive everywhere with heated seats, even with the AC on full blast. If I can get a few minutes of heat and massage on my back now and then, I'll take it. As far as the reviews stating that the pads move so much, I haven't had that problem at all. I'm 225 lbs and cinched the pads down. They settled a little bitbas to where my neck is but that worked out better. I highly recommend this product. It takes a little bit to get used to. I learned to relax my body instead of tensing up while hanging upside down. It's probably the best money I've spent on Amazon in a long time. If it improves my bavk pain and quality of life by 5% I'm in!

good machine, but cheap barely functional massage pad.
The product is sturdy and does what it is suppose to do. It weighs a lot due to its steel frame.. so assemble it near where it is going to sit. It takes a little getting use to. When flipping your feet may slip down the ankle restraints, the manual says this is normal. what i really have a gripe about on this is the heating and massage pad. the massage pad is very cheap. only 3 zones of massage which are the lower back and the shoulders. there is no appreciable difference in the settings besides the mode setting which just changes the pattern of pulses. also, at least on the one shipped to me, there is not heating. when i put my hand on it it does feel just barely warm, but its not even noticeable in actual use. i had it turned on high and pretty much nothing. i would suggest that if you buy this brand then get the base model without the massage stuff.

The back lumbar support/heater/vibrator may be too much for to handle for some folk.
I am quite happy with it. Although the back lumbar support/heater/vibrator was too much for my back to handle. I moved it to the back of the table instead, since it did help with the weight balance overall. The neck support/heater/vibrator is still active though. The left handle, the foot rail, and the ankle clamp mechanism, were a tad bit lose, but on the first two a thin shim fixed that problem. Concerning the ankle clamp mechanism, I moved one washer from the outside to the inside, and added two washers on the other side. Now it is solid and no longer moves from side to side, but freely moves only forward and backwards, as it is supposed to do.
